Chairman Of Ikom LGA Set To Partner With CSD Microfinance Bank To Boost The Economy

The Executive Chairman of Ikom Local Government Area, Pst. Mercy Nsor, is poised to partner with Central Senatorial District Microfinance Bank (CSD) to drive economic growth and development in the local government area.
The chairman stated this when a delegation from the bank, led by its Board Chairman Dr. Roy Ndoma Egba, paid a courtesy call on the Executive Chairman to discuss potential partnership opportunities.
Speaking, the Board Chairman of CSD Dr. Roy Ndoma Egba said the bank is ready to partner with the council in a partnership aimed towards boosting economic growth and development of Ikom LGA through strategic alliances under the Sustainable Programme on Economic Empowerment and Livelihood (SPELL) initiative.
He explained that the program is expected to help Ikom LGA become a major exporter and producer of crops such as cassava, soybeans, and cocoa, creating jobs, generating revenue for the local government as well as youth empowerment through skills acquisition.
He further added that CSD Microfinance Bank is capable of injecting over ₦1 billion into the LGA economy, underscoring its potential to drive significant economic development.
In her response, the Executive Chairman of Ikom Local Government Council Hon. Mercy Nsor applauded the initiative, describing it as a stroke of good fortune for the local government area.
She assured the team of the council's readiness to collaborate fully to ensure the partnership's success, describing it as a partnership that is expected to yield significant benefits for local communities as well as drive economic growth and development in the area.
